Why These Are the Top Mazda Repair Auto Repair Shops in Alden

** The Mazda repair market serving Alden, Michigan, is characterized by a reliance on the robust automotive service industry in nearby Traverse City. Within Alden itself, options are limited to very small general repair shops that lack the specialized diagnostic tools and training for Mazda's specific technologies (e.g., Skyactiv-X, i-ACTIVSENSE). The competition in Traverse City is strong, with several high-quality independent shops (like those listed) effectively competing with the single Mazda dealership (Sutton Ford Mazda). The independents typically offer pricing 15-30% lower than the dealership for comparable labor, while often providing a more personalized service experience. The average quality of Mazda-specific service in the region is high, but true expertise for niche areas like rotary engines or performance tuning is concentrated in a select few shops. Typical pricing for specialized service is in the range of $120-$150 per hour for labor. For Alden residents, the short commute to Traverse City is a necessary and worthwhile investment for ensuring their Mazda receives expert care.

What are the most common Mazda repair issues you see in Alden, Michigan, and are they related to our local climate?

In Alden, we frequently address suspension and brake wear due to our rural roads and seasonal potholes. Mazdas, especially CX models, also commonly need attention for issues like faulty ignition coils and, in winter, battery failures exacerbated by cold Torch Lake area temperatures.

When should I seek local service instead of driving to a dealership in Traverse City or Cadillac?

For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and common repairs, a qualified local Alden shop can provide faster, often more affordable service. For very complex computer issues or specific recall work under warranty, the dealership may be necessary, but for convenience and community support, local is ideal.

Are repair costs for Mazdas generally higher in Alden compared to bigger cities?

Labor rates in Alden can be slightly lower than in major metro areas, potentially saving you money. However, parts availability might cause minor delays for less common components, as shops may need to order them, which is a typical consideration for rural Northern Michigan auto service.

What local driving conditions in Antrim County should Mazda owners specifically prepare their cars for?

Prepare for harsh winter road salt on routes like US-31 and M-88, which requires diligent undercarriage washes to prevent rust. Also, the mix of stop-and-go summer tourist traffic and rough, snowy backroads means staying ahead of brake, suspension, and cooling system maintenance is crucial.
